| Overview: | SwiftNet is a Software Development tool to help get your application up and running fast. It is a communication protocol that links your workstation and Pentek development tools to your VMEbus DSP processors. SwiftNet treats DSP processors as network devices and supports al possible combinations of platforms, tools and boards therefore improving the development environment overall for embedded DSP applications. SwiftNet is based on an applications programming interface(API). The API provides a uniform host-target link that can be applied to the widest variety of configurations giving you the interoperability that is needed I a multi platform system. SwiftNet allows you to share data in both local and remote locations and with multiple targets. Over long distances, you can share data over the internet because it's based on the TCP/IP protocol. For example, JAVA applets can be used for remote locations. SwiftNet supports workstations to VMEbus interfaces with Ethernet, bus adapters, embedded CPU's and integral card cages. Workstations supported by SwiftNet include SUN SPARCstations running HP/UX, Digital Alpha running Digital UNIX, VxWorks CPU processor boards (68k, SPARC, PowerPC) and PC-AT computers. |
